IBK (Benjamin Sabatier)

Build Your Own World (Ed. 3)

Performance and installation


Since its foundation in 2001, International Benjamin’s Kit (IBK) is guided by the willingness to make art accessible to the many, following a principle that is close to the Do It Yourself! philosophy of the 1960s hippie utopias. However, Benjamin Sabatier’s approach within this structure cannot be reduced to the sole attempt of democratization in regard to the distribution of the object. Its first goal is to induce the artistic experience. His artwork require participation. In order to make the most of an IBK artwork, his “customers” are invited to re-initiate its realization.

For SURVIVAL KIT 2 Benjamin Sabatier has conceived a special edition of his work Build your Own World. On the first night of the festival artists will hammer large scale world map into the wall and by sharing the pattern and instructions will invite to visitors to do the same – build your own world! The idea behind this is to give everyone the possibility of living the artist’s experience at a very low cost.
